首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

为什么我一直收到插入错误:有比表达式更多的目标

这个错误通常是在编程语言中出现的,它表示在插入操作中,目标表达式的数量超过了预期。具体原因可能是以下几种情况之一:

  1. 插入语句中的列数与值的数量不匹配:当你执行插入操作时,需要指定要插入的列和对应的值。如果你提供的列数与值的数量不匹配,就会出现这个错误。解决方法是确保列数和值的数量一致。
  2. 插入语句中的列名错误:如果你在插入语句中指定了列名,但列名拼写错误或者与表中的列名不匹配,就会出现这个错误。解决方法是检查列名的拼写和与表中列名的匹配性。
  3. 插入语句中的值类型错误:如果你插入的值的类型与目标列的类型不匹配,就会出现这个错误。例如,如果你尝试将一个字符串插入到一个整数列中,就会出现这个错误。解决方法是确保插入的值类型与目标列的类型一致。
  4. 插入语句中的表名错误:如果你在插入语句中指定了错误的表名,就会出现这个错误。解决方法是检查表名的拼写和存在性。

总之,要解决这个错误,你需要仔细检查插入语句中的列数、列名、值类型和表名,确保它们的匹配性和正确性。如果你使用腾讯云的数据库产品,可以参考腾讯云数据库相关文档和产品介绍来了解更多信息和解决方案。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券